Homemade Oreos:
2 packages Devil's Food Cake Mix
1 1/2 cup of shortening {Crisco}
4 eggs
2 TBSP milk
Cream ingredients together. Roll into balls and bake on an ungreased cookie sheet at 350 degrees for 9 minutes. I sometimes let it go for 10-11 minutes. I also make them pretty small and I end up with at least 60 cookies.
Let them cook until they crackle on top!
Start making the frosting while they are baking. I'm obsessed with this frosting, it is so delicious!
Cream Cheese Frosting:
1 package cream cheese
2 2/3 cup powdered sugar
3/4 cup butter {softened}
Cream ingredients together, frost one cookie and top it with another.
For spider:
Give a child twizzlers pull n peel and let them pull it, break off the pieces for legs, put them on where they want, and watch while they concentrate on the masterpiece they're creating.
